Abstract
The utility model discloses a kind of Anti-loose riveting nut, including nut body, the nut body includes compressed part and tight lock part, it is additionally provided with variant part between the compressed part and tight lock part, the variant part is respectively equipped with groove close to the both sides of compressed part one end, fastener is equipped in the groove, the fastener includes cutting ferrule and fixed link, the both ends of the fixed link are fastened on respectively on the side wall of groove upper and lower ends, cavity is equipped in the cutting ferrule, the cutting ferrule is set in fixed link by cavity and can up and down be slid along fixed link, it is respectively equipped with claw on four angles of the cutting ferrule, extend groove in one end of the claw.It is firm that the riveting nut of the utility model more fastens when in use, is not easy to skid and loosen, has more reliable security performance.

Background technology
Riveting nut is just being used widely in the assembly of various product as a kind of novel fastener.Riveting nut is usually
It is made of, nut body 1 is installed into the through-hole of parts 4 compressed part 10 and tight lock part 11 so that compressed part 10 and parts 4
Upper surface mutually contradict, then by rivet nut rifle to tight lock part 11 carry out staking contraction so that nut body 1 is close to zero
One end deformation of component 4 generates protuberance, and the lower surface of parts 4 is pushed down using protuberance, at this moment just completes the installation of riveting nut, riveting
Nut, due to its design feature, only leans on mutual pressing force and friction when riveting system is fastened between riveting nut and parts 4
Power is fixed, and leads to the phenomenon that it is easy to appear loosening and skiddings between riveting nut and parts 4 after the completion of assembling, to whole dress
With bringing prodigious influence.

Specific implementation mode
The utility model embodiment is described further referring to figs. 1 to Fig. 6.
The utility model discloses a kind of Anti-loose riveting nut, including nut body 1, the nut body 1 includes compressing
Portion 10 and tight lock part 11 are additionally provided with variant part 12 between the compressed part 10 and tight lock part 11, the variant part 12 is close to compression
The both sides of 10 one end of portion are respectively equipped with groove 2, fastener 3 are equipped in the groove 2, the fastener 3 is including cutting ferrule 31 and admittedly
The both ends of fixed pole 32, the fixed link 32 are fastened on respectively on the side wall of 2 upper and lower ends of groove, and cavity is equipped in the cutting ferrule 31
310, the cutting ferrule 31 is set in fixed link 32 by cavity 310 and can be slid along about 32 fixed link, the cutting ferrule 31
Claw 311 is respectively equipped on four angles, groove 2 is extended in one end of the claw 311.Divide on the two side of the cavity 310
Not She You rubber pad 312,312 undulate of the rubber pad setting.The claw 311 is equipped with relative to the other end of cutting ferrule 31
Chamfering.
In practical operation, nut body 1 is placed in the through-hole of parts 4, the upper table of compressed part 10 and parts 4
Face can mutually contradict, and then rivet nut rifle be used to carry out staking contraction to tight lock part 11 so that the deformation of variant part 12 generates grand
It rises, since fastener 3 is provided in close to one end of compressed part 10, so can be towards parts when variant part 12 generates protuberance
It is compressed 4 one end so that fastener 3 can be generated with parts 4 and closely be contacted, and four in fastener 3 claw
311 can firmly contradict on parts 4, increase the frictional force between fastener 3 and parts 4, can avoid nut
It is generated between ontology 1 and parts 4 and loosens and skid, reach fastening effect.
The cutting ferrule 31 of 12 both sides of variant part can be slid by about 32 fixed link, can adapt to the zero of different-thickness
Component 4 can slide upwards when parts are relatively thin, when parts are thicker, can slide downwards, use very
It is convenient, better convenience is brought, it is more practical.By the way that rubber pad is respectively set on the two side of 31 cavity 310 of cutting ferrule
312, cutting ferrule 31 can be made firmly to be set in fixed link 32, displacement will not be generated because of External force interference, and by rubber pad 312
Setting waviness can bring more preferable frictional force, prevent cutting ferrule 31 from generating displacement during riveting body rapid desufflation, have
Better effect.By the way that chamfering is arranged on claw 311 so that claw 311 and the contact area of parts reduce, and can generate
The pressure of bigger brings better fastening effect.It is firm so that riveting nut more fastens when in use using fastener 3, no
It easily skids and loosens, there is more reliable security performance.
